1 Vnto the Angel of the Churche at Ephesus, write: these thynges sayth he that holdeth the seuen starres in his ryght hande, and that walketh in the middes of the seuen golden candlestickes:
2 I knowe thy workes, and thy labour, and thy patience, and howe thou canst not forbeare them which are euyll: and hast examined them which say they are Apostles, and are not, and hast founde them lyers:
3 And hast suffred, and hast patience, and for my names sake hast laboured, and hast not faynted.
4 Neuertheles, I haue somewhat against thee, because thou hast left thy first loue.
5 Remember therefore from whence thou art fallen, and repent, and do the first workes: Or els I wyll come vnto thee shortly, & wyll remoue thy candlesticke out of his place, except thou repet.
6 But this thou hast, because thou hatest the deedes of the Nicolaitans, which (deedes) I also hate.
